Role Summary

We are seeking a detail-oriented and dynamic Treasury Analyst to join our growing Finance team. In this role, you will support the build-out of Rivian's global treasury operations, liquidity risk management, and working capital strategies. You'll bring deep knowledge of treasury best practices for multinational operations and play a vital role in optimizing Rivian's global cash flow and banking operations.

Responsibilities

  • Manage daily cash positioning, forecasting, and movements across domestic and international operations.
  • Support the administration of global banking activities: account structures, new account setup, signatory maintenance, and treasury service implementations.
  • Maintain bank portal access and KYC documentation, ensuring up-to-date compliance with global standards.
  • Liaise with banking partners to evaluate and implement treasury products that enhance performance and control.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ams and vendors on system implementations and process improvements.
  • Document and maintain Treasury's internal control procedures, ensuring SOX compliance.
  • Lead or assist with reporting and documentation for FBAR and other regulatory requirements.
  • Continuously seek ways to enhance treasury processes, controls, and data quality.

Qualifications

Required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 2 years' experience in global treasury operations.
  • Proficiency in SAP and Treasury Management Systems.
  • Excellent analytical, organizational, and time management sk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
  • Strong communication skills and ability to partner cross-functionally.
  • Familiarity with SOX requirements and internal controls.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Certified Treasury Professional (CTP) or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A) certification.
  • General knowledge of accounting, financial, and operational principles.
  • Experience working within a multinational or manufacturing company.
